In Indiana, the Hoosier State in the US, a card counter has sued the casino that banned him and won a partial but important victory in court. Thomas Donovan took the Grand Victoria riverboat casino to court and overturned the ban.

Earlier this month Moto Development demonstrated their new multitouch Blackjack (and Texas Hold 'Em Poker) table at the Global Gaming Expo. Definitely a nice piece of technology alright, but will it sell?

This time the book reviewed is Bill Zender's Casino-ology: the Art of Managing Casino Games. Zender has spent considerable portions of his career on both the executive and the civilian sides of the table, and for any player looking to improve their understanding of casino logic on the opposite side this is an interesting book.

The good, the bad and the ugly convene in the Australian gambling sector this month. While concerns regarding overseas online gambling prompts the Australian online gambling sector to open up, Crown Casino moves into position to lay a stranglehold on the casual patron through a new blackjack payout rule that has incensed blackjack players world-wide.
